The Colorado School of Mines is transforming the Edgar Experimental Mine into a cutting-edge quantum research laboratory known as the Colorado Underground Research Institute (CURIE). This ambitious project aims to leverage the mine&#8217;s natural geological features to foster advancements in quantum technology. As scientists delve into the depths of theoretical physics, the strategic location of this lab plays a pivotal role in mitigating environmental interferences that challenge quantum research.<\/p>\n<h2>Natural Shielding Against Interferences<\/h2>\n<p>The establishment of CURIE within the depths of the Edgar Experimental Mine represents a significant leap forward in quantum research. According to Fred Sarazin, head of the Physics Department at Mines, this unique location offers researchers the opportunity to test sensitive equipment, such as quantum sensors, in an environment largely free from electromagnetic noise and cosmic rays. The underground setting provides <strong>natural shielding<\/strong> from these disruptions, creating a &#8220;quiet&#8221; laboratory environment compared to surface-level facilities.<\/p>\n<p>The reduction of electromagnetic interference is crucial for maintaining the fragile <strong>quantum coherence<\/strong> of qubits, the fundamental units of quantum information. Current quantum technologies are limited by how long they can sustain this coherence, often measured in milliseconds. Extending these coherence times is a primary challenge in developing robust quantum computers. PhD physics student Dakota Keblbeck is leading investigations using plastic scintillators and photomultiplier tubes. These instruments detect faint light pulses generated by radiation interactions, providing vital data on the residual background radiation within experimental zones.<\/p>\n<p>Infrastructure development is underway, with the Mining Engineering Department preparing necessary tunnels and chambers. The Physics Department will subsequently install laboratory equipment, with the goal of full operation by the end of 2026. Preliminary research in the &#8220;Subatomic Particle Hideout&#8221; is already assessing the site\u2019s suitability for high-sensitivity quantum experiments. Plans are in place for additional specialized laboratories, further solidifying the Edgar site as a hub for advanced research. These labs will support fundamental science studies, including neutrino research, which require high sensitivity.<\/p>\n<p>Leach emphasizes the importance of facilities like CURIE, noting their role in reaching the sensitivity levels required for fundamental science measurements.
